Kyiv: Two Ukrainian Security Officials Detained for Plotting President Zelenskyy’s Assassination

Ukraine announced on Tuesday that it has apprehended two Ukrainian security personnel implicated in a scheme to assassinate high-ranking Ukrainian figures, including President Volodymyr Zelenskyy, as per AFP reports. Allegedly, these Ukrainian officials claim that Russia orchestrated the plot targeting Zelenskyy and other prominent figures. The Security Service of Ukraine (SBU) stated on social media that counterintelligence operations alongside SBU investigators thwarted the plans orchestrated by Russia’s FSB to eliminate the President of Ukraine and other key members of the military and political establishment.
